Everyday Chocolate Cake

IMG_4806

I’m not sure if it is called “Everyday” because it is a simple cake, or that you should make it every day.  I’m going with the latter.

INGREDIENTS

1/2 cup  unsalted butter, softened
1 cup firmly packed light brown sugar
1/2 cup granulated sugar
1 large egg, at room temperature
1 cup  buttermilk
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 1/2 cups flour
3/4 cup cocoa powder
2 tablespoons espresso powder
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/2 cup melted chocolate (whatever leftover chips or scraps you may have)

DIRECTIONS

Preheat the oven to 325°F. Butter and lightly flour a 9x5x3-inch loaf pan. In a large bowl, on the medium speed of an electric mixer, cream the butter until smooth. Add the sugars and beat until fluffy.  Add the egg and beat well, then the buttermilk and vanilla. Sift the flour, cocoa, baking soda, espresso powder and salt together right into your wet ingredients. Stir together with a spoon until well-blended but do not overmix. Fold in melted chocolate. Scrape down the batter in the bowl to make sure everything is mixed in.

Pour the batter into loaf pan and bake for 70 minutes, or until toothpick comes out clean. Cool in pan on a rack for about 10 to 15 minutes before you turn out.
